Bones found in Tilgate Forest confirmed as missing Crawley Man

Bones found in Tilgate Forest have been confirmed as a man reported missing last year.

DNA tests conclude they are 42 year-old Jean Leveque from Crawley.

The first bones had been found by a fisherman near a pond in Pease Pottage towards the end of January.  A further search last month found other remains deeper in the forest.

His death is being treated as unexplained.
